The Parceline tracking webhook fans out scan events to carrier integrations. Peak load occurs weekday mornings when the Drovett depot batch-uploads overnight scans, producing roughly a 6x spike over baseline. The dispatcher buffers events per-endpoint and flushes on size or age, whichever hits first. Reviewers should check that buffer limits, worker pool size, and flush intervals stay consistent with the queue retention window; mismatches here caused the silent drops we saw last quarter. The constants under review are listed below.

tuning constants:
RATE_LIMITS = {
    "zorael": 10,
    "oliix": 1,
    "holix": 2,
    "quenix": 10,
}

Subject: Ownership change — TilePorter prefetcher

As of this sprint, responsibility for the TilePorter map-tile prefetcher moves out of the Atlas Core rotation. Please document any cache-warming quirks you encounter in the runbook, since the eviction heuristics are subtle and easy to regress. All future escalations, reviews, and release sign-offs for this component go to the new owner named below.

named custodian: Druion Kelix Brivan

The Tumblegate locker flow begins when a plugin requests a drop-off slot from the Rinsewell reservation service. Plugins must exchange the member's session grant for a short-lived locker token before opening any door. Because the reservation service is internal, all calls must also carry the integration key shown directly below this paragraph.

gateway credential: zpat7_wu4aBVX